A golden goal from Ji Ting handed Shanghai SVA the trophy of China's female-soccer championships with a 2-1 win in FOSHAN on Sunday over Beijing Chengjian,which held this year's titles of China's female soccer league and premier league.

Ji Ting struck in the 12th minute of extra-time, latching on toa through ball from Pu Wei to lob goalkeeper Cao Yue.

Beijing took the lead with a nice effort at the 75th minute when forward Zhang Tong volleyed home a cross from midfieder Liu Ying, but Shanghai leveled the score at 1-1 in the first minute ofstoppage time when Tang Lingli scored in a goalmouth scramble.

In Saturday's game, Dalian Shide claimed the championships' runners-up place, by defeating the once more illustrious host Guangdong Haiyin.

The tournament was once said to serve as a qualifier for next year's premier league, and all the eight teams that got a spot in the finals went through automatically.
